What are the 5 keys of defensive driving?

THE 5 KEYS TO SMITH SYSTEM DRIVING

  • Aim High in Steering. ®
  • Get the Big Picture. ®
  • Keep Your Eyes Moving. ®
  • Leave Yourself an Out. ®
  • Make Sure They See You. ®

How much is a ticket for 20 over in Louisiana?

Louisiana has set fees for speeding tickets to prevent that. The fee scale for exceeding the speed limit: 6 to 10 miles per hour (mph) over costs $75, 11 to 14 mph over costs $100, 15 to 19 mph over costs $115, 20 to 24 mph over costs $150,and 25 to 30 mph over costs $175.

How do you get permission from court to take defensive driving?

Contact your court and request permission to take a defensive driving course. You may do this by phone, in writing (on the back of your citation), or in person. You have until the appearance date on your citation to request permission. At that time, you must plead guilty or no contest to your violation.

When was the first defensive driving course created?

In 1964, the Council pioneered the country’s first Defensive Driving Course. Since then, we have trained more than 75 million drivers in all 50 states – and around the world. Get a closer look at NSC Defensive Driving Courses .
